12.3 Laser classification
The Prexiso X2 generates a visible laser beam
that is emitted on the front of the device.
The device complies with laser class 2 according
to:
!
IEC60825-1: 2007 Safety of laser products
LCA 762992
Laser class 2 products
Do not look into the laser beam and do not
unnecessarily aim at other persons . The eye is
usually protected by preventive reactions such
as the eyelid closure reflex.
Warning
Bodily harm due to laser beam!
" Do not look directly into the laser beam.
" Do not look directliy into the laser beam with
optical appliances (such as binoculars,
telescopes).

13 Care
"
Clean the device with a damp, soft cloth.
"
Never immerse the device in water.
"
Never use aggressive cleaning agents or
solvents.
